So college sends IRS statement saying my kid had qualified expenses of $5,000.

529 plan sends IRS statement saying I withdrew $5,000 from my account.

Is that it? Is there any report documenting that the 529 money actualy went to the college?
The paperwork we have received does not match up because they don't include room and board and books on the 1098T. I believe this year, the IRS is also allowing a computer (I have to check on that). You can buy your books anywhere, so the school wouldn't have any way to report what you spent. (I don't know why they don't include room and board since it is paid to the school. )

I have a feeling the forms will evolve as time goes on.
